Six-Member Male A Capella Vocal Group
Emerging from a course at Millikin University, Chapter 6 became the youngest group to ever qualify for the Chicago-area National Harmony Sweepstakes.

After winning that title for three straight years, they captured the national title in 2004. Numerous awards later, this six-man acapella troupe tours across North America and Asia, performing a family-friendly show that features intricate harmonies and first-class stage wit.

Whether a signature piece, such as “Ode to Krispy Kreme,” Queen’s “Bohemian Rhapsody,” or the American Idol-featured group’s very own award-winning 8-minute version of “The Wizard Of Oz,” audiences revel in Chapter 6’s superb musicianship and adventurous spirit.
